Here’s just a taste of what is happening in and around Florence this November:


  • The anniversary of the great flood of 1966 is on November 4th - this is a somber remembrance and is usually recognized with ceremonies in Piazza Signoria as well as in the most hard hit neighborhoods of Florence.


  • The Florence Marathon is on November 26th this year - you can either plan to be in town to watch, or outside of Florence for the whole day - but don’t try to travel around (other than by foot) or do much else in the center as the city is pretty paralyzed by the event, and driving is nearly impossible!



    And of course as the weather cools and the chance of rain increases there is no better time to visit the churches and museums of Florence.
